Merge pull request #4444 from nabinhait/get_incoming_rate_fix

[fix] Get incoming rate if args as json
This commit is contained in:
Nabin Hait 2015-12-08 15:17:32 +05:30
commit 40d49ccf98

View File

@ -93,6 +93,9 @@ def get_incoming_rate(args):
"""Get Incoming Rate based on valuation method""" """Get Incoming Rate based on valuation method"""
from erpnext.stock.stock_ledger import get_previous_sle from erpnext.stock.stock_ledger import get_previous_sle
if isinstance(args, basestring):
args = json.loads(args)
in_rate = 0 in_rate = 0
if (args.get("serial_no") or "").strip(): if (args.get("serial_no") or "").strip():
in_rate = get_avg_purchase_rate(args.get("serial_no")) in_rate = get_avg_purchase_rate(args.get("serial_no"))